Description and Requirements

As a Software UX Program Manager, you will lead the operational strategy that keeps our UX programs running efficiently and effectively. This role focuses on coordinating complex workstreams, aligning stakeholders, and ensuring timely delivery of high-impact initiatives that advance the team's design and innovation goals.

Responsibilities

  • Serve as the operational leader for the Software UX team, driving alignment across programs and stakeholders.
  • Lead strategy and execution for program and resource planning.
  • Organize and manage workstreams, timelines, and stakeholder engagement for high-impact annual programs and cross-functional initiatives.
  • Champion improvements in collaboration, stakeholder engagement, and program management practices across the UX organization.
  • Act as a trusted advisor to UX subject matter experts, providing guidance on program management best practices and tools.
  • Drive visibility and accountability for deliverables, ensuring successful outcomes for complex, multi-team projects.

Minimum Requirements

  • 4+ years of experience in UX program and project management.
  • 6+ years of experience in UX and offering development.
  • Strong understanding of UX principles and their application in enterprise-scale programs.

Preferred Experiences & Interests

  • Passion for user experience and delivering innovation that creates measurable customer value.
  • Ability to advocate for UX and customer-centric processes within cross-functional teams.
  • Expertise with program management tools and workflows; familiarity with Figma, Miro and Jira is a plus.
  • Exceptional collaboration and communication skills, with a track record of influencing stakeholders and driving consensus.
  • Comfort tackling complex problem spaces and simplifying them into actionable solutions.
